A stereotype is an over-generalized belief about a particular category of people. Stereotypes are usually developed out of prejudices, wrong kind of education or social environment.
Stereotypes are generalized because they assume that the stereotype is true for each person in the category. Most stereotypes are based on gender, age, sexual orientation or nationality.
